Impact of personalised risk predictions on breast cancer risk perceptions: insights from the BREATHE study

Abstract Objective Biennial mammography screening is well-established for women aged 50 and above, but guidelines for younger women are less clear. Risk-based screening may provide women with key information to make informed decisions about their breast cancer risk and screening. This study examines...
